Message-ID: <9011160443.AA19907@ftp.com> Date: 16 Nov 90 04:43:02 GMT Sender: daemon@ucbvax.BERKELEY.EDU Reply-To: jbvb@ftp.com Organization: The Internet Lines: 8 Most of them allow you to open UDP connections (e.g. accept incoming UDP datagrams from partially or fully-specified host/foreign-port/local-port tuples). Some use 4bsd sockets to do this, others use different schemes. Ours offers both sockets and our own interface (which allows access from TSRs), Sun, TWG and BW-TCP support at least sockets. James B.
